Ball Slewing Bearings
Ball slewing bearings are widely used due to their smooth rotation and ability to handle moderate loads. Around 48% of applications rely on ball bearings. Nearly 44% of construction equipment uses this type. About 41% of manufacturers prefer them for precision movement and cost efficiency.
Ball Slewing Bearings accounted for USD 2.65 Billion in 2026, representing 45% of the total market. This segment is expected to grow at a CAGR of 6.95% from 2026 to 2035, driven by widespread use in construction and machinery.
Roller Slewing Bearings
Roller slewing bearings are used for heavy-duty applications requiring high load capacity. Around 37% of demand comes from this segment. Nearly 34% of mining and energy equipment uses roller bearings. About 31% of applications focus on durability and performance.
Roller Slewing Bearings accounted for USD 2.12 Billion in 2026, representing 36% of the total market. This segment is expected to grow at a CAGR of 6.95% from 2026 to 2035, supported by heavy equipment demand.
